Executive Summary as of
Elevault offers a High Yield Savings Account with a competitive 3.82% APY, making it the winner in this comparison. This account allows deposits up to $250,000, with a daily deposit limit of $2,500, and it requires no minimum balance or maintenance fees. In contrast, Discover Bank's Online Savings Account provides a lower APY of 3.30% and is currently not open to new customers. Both accounts are online-only, do not require direct deposit, and have no associated maintenance fees.
